What does AI actually mean for product strategy? Join Martin Eriksson for a perspective on where it actually creates advantage.
About this Event

AI is everywhere—but most product teams are still figuring out what it actually means for their roadmap, their decisions, and their impact.

As the cost of building software drops, the real challenge isn’t shipping—it’s deciding what’s actually worth building.

Are we overhyping what AI can do today, or underestimating how fundamentally it will reshape how we build products over the next decade?

In this session, Martin Eriksson brings a strategic lens to AI’s impact—helping you focus on what actually matters as software becomes cheaper and more abundant.


What you’ll take away:
  • How to think about AI as a strategy shift, not just features
  • Where AI creates real product advantage—and where it doesn’t
  • Why faster output doesn’t automatically lead to better outcomes
  • What will matter most over the next 5–10 years
  • How to avoid building “faster mediocrity” and focus on meaningful impact

Why this matters now

Many teams are adding AI features. Far fewer are changing how they think about product strategy.

As building becomes easier, strategy becomes more important.

The companies that win won’t be the ones who adopt AI fastest—they’ll be the ones who understand where it actually creates advantage—and make better product decisions because of it.
